Transaction 5015edcae1992cd81e0a43c8a309b3a6b830f23deec29bb0710143993367624c
2 Input
2 Outputs
- 5015edcae1992cd81e0a43c8a309b3a6b830f23deec29bb0710143993367624c:0
- 5015edcae1992cd81e0a43c8a309b3a6b830f23deec29bb0710143993367624c:1
value 1057989
address 176LFY5PdFEKqG2HSMAvywv25uMcCPNAdo
value 125156
address 19orDnhuiEW71A6S4bv1drxAiFHY2CaSuh